    How To Use Helpful in Sentences?

    To use the word Helpful in a sentence, you can describe something or someone that provides assistance or support. For example, “The advice she gave me was very helpful in solving the problem.” This sentence highlights how the advice provided was beneficial and assisted in resolving a particular issue.

    Another way to use the word Helpful is by expressing gratitude for someone’s aid. For instance, “Thank you for being so helpful during my transition to a new job.” This sentence conveys appreciation for the support received during a period of change.

    You can also use the word Helpful to describe information or resources that are valuable in a given situation. For example, “The tutorial provided helpful tips on improving my photography skills.” This sentence illustrates how the tips offered were beneficial for enhancing a specific ability.

    In summary, Helpful can be used to describe assistance, support, gratitude, or valuable information in a sentence. By incorporating this word into your communication, you can effectively convey the idea of something being beneficial, supportive, or advantageous.
